Google Drive OTA 紀錄
透過 OTA(Over-the-Air)的方式,將安裝檔放在 Google Drive 上供測試人員下載,此篇會介紹的流程如以下
- 建立 Google Drive 設定
- 自動上傳 ipa 至 Google Drive
- 透過 OTA 方式安裝 ipa
建立 Google Drive 設定
前往 API library page 建立新的專案

前往 credentials page 建立憑證,這裡選擇建立服務帳戶

選擇建立新的金鑰並下載 JSON FILE

回到 API library page 啟用 Google Drive API

fastlane 上傳檔案至 Google Drive
安裝 google_drive fastlane plugin,欄位的注意事項有以下:
- drive_keyfile-上面所下載金鑰的 JSON 檔
- file_id-取得
.ipa
檔案分享連結內的 file id ,例如以下連結https://drive.google.com/file/d/your file id/view?usp=sharing - upload_file-要上傳的檔案位置
透過 OTA 方式安裝 ipa
使用 OTA(Over-the-Air)需要有三個檔案 .ipa
、mainfest.plist
、index.html
.ipa
上傳至 Google Drive 上,並設定分享mainfest.plist
、index.html
上傳至Host Website
,此篇選擇的是 GitHub,可參考如何建立 Host Website
mainfest.plist
以下是透過 fastlane 輸出 mainfest.plist
的指令,欄位的注意事項有以下:
- appURL-將google drive 取得的分享連結改成以下格式
- displayImageURL-57x57 的圖片連結
- fullSizeImageURL-512x512 的圖片連結
index.html
url=
的後面填入 mainfest.plist 所存放的連結
最後只要提供 Github Website 給測試人員即可安裝 ipa 到手機上